Common Mistakes and Myths
When it comes to contract risk assessments, many people think they can skip the details. This is a big mistake! Ignoring the fine print can lead to unexpected surprises down the road.
Another common myth is that only lawyers can handle contracts. Not true! Anyone can learn the basics of contract risk assessment. It’s all about understanding the key points and asking the right questions. Don’t let fear hold you back from managing your contracts wisely!
